Abstract

Previous studies accomplished by our group suggest that tobacco smoke exposure results in cardiac remodeling, with progressive ventricular dysfunction. However, the mechanisms involved in this process are not known. Therefore, our laboratory has been trying to identify the potentials responsible mechanisms for cardiac remodeling induced by tobacco. The blood pressure increase, the renin-angiotensin system and the oxidative stress can modulate this process. On the other hand, the activation of MMP-2 or MMP-9, as well as lipid peroxidation, don't seem to participate of the morphologic and functional alterations induced by tobacco smoke exposure.
